Fairbanks is a city in Alaska, located in Fairbanks North Star County. The city spans 10 ZIP codes and is home to approximately 60,117 residents. It is a relatively young city, with a median age of 36.34 years.
Economically, Fairbanks is a middle-income community. The median household income of $84,173 is near the national average. Approximately 7.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 3.9%, below the national average.
The real estate market in Fairbanks is a mid-range housing market. Median home values stand at $277,421, which is near the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,213 per month. Homeownership is high at 62.5%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.
The population of Fairbanks is well-educated. 45.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is majority White (65.04%).
